State Managers Take Potato Priorities to Capitol Hill

Click to listen to this article

Managers from state potato organizations joined NPC this week to meet with key committee staff to advance the industry’s policy priorities.

“Thanks to the leaders of the Colorado, Idaho, Michigan, Oregon, Pennsylvania, Washington, and Wisconsin state organizations who joined us this week in advancing priorities for the industry! Strong teamwork is essential to seeing our growers’ goals achieved,” stated Kam Quarles, CEO of the National Potato Council.

Tax reform, tariffs, agricultural research resources, MAHA, and the Farm Bill were all on the briefing agenda with the Russell Group, Food Directions, Western Growers, and the National Council of Farmer Cooperatives. Following those meetings, NPC and the state leaders took to the Hill to meet with the Senate Agriculture, Nutrition and Forestry Committee, the Senate Finance Committee, and the House Ways and Means Committee.
